Vote Smart provides easy access to congressional and state voting records and maintains a collection of key votes grouped by issue. Vote Smart uses the following criteria to select key votes:
Vote Smart provides a summary of the version of the bill text associated with each selected key vote. Our summaries are written by Vote Smart's staff and interns, who adhere to our strict policies and procedures in order to guarantee absolute impartiality and accuracy. They do not necessarily reflect the content of the final version of the bill, but rather the version voted on in that stage. While many procedural votes take place before a full chamber vote, our voting stages reflect the final reading of each chamber vote. Each key vote selection is reviewed by the project's community of advisors, who are political scientists and journalists from all fifty states.

| Date | State | Bill No. | Title | Outcome |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Feb. 21, 2025 | VA | HB 2657 | Authorizes Fentanyl Dealers to be Charged with Felony Involuntary Manslaughter if Their Drugs Sold Result in a Minors Death | Conference Report Adopted - Senate (35 - 4) |
| Feb. 21, 2025 | VA | SB 746 | Expands the Definition of Felony Homicide to Include Fentanyl Distributors in Lethal Overdoses | Conference Report Adopted - Senate (34 - 3) |
| Feb. 12, 2025 | VA | HB 2485 | Establishes a Regulated and Taxed Cannabis Marketplace | Bill Passed - Senate (21 - 18) |
| Feb. 4, 2025 | VA | SB 746 | Expands the Definition of Felony Homicide to Include Fentanyl Distributors in Lethal Overdoses | Bill Passed - Senate (33 - 6) |
| Jan. 31, 2025 | VA | SB 970 | Establishes Regulatory Bodies to Legalize the Cannabis Industry in Virginia | Bill Passed - Senate (21 - 19) |
